Lighting

Select the Lighting menu and the following will be displayed:

  • Exit Lighting
  • Vehicle Locator Lights

Exit Lighting

This allows the selection of how long the exterior lamps stay on when leaving the vehicle when it is dark outside.

Press the TUNE/MENU knob when Exit Lighting is highlighted. Turn the knob to select Off, 30 Seconds, 1 Minute, or 2 Minutes. Press / BACK to confirm and go back to the last menu.

Vehicle Locator Lights
